HYPOBARIC CHAMBER«ASCENTS»ASA METHOD OF PSYCHOPHYSIOLOGICAL TRAINING FOR RISKY OCCUPATIONS ASSOCIATED WITH EXPOSURE TO HIGH-LEVEL HYPOXIA
The paper summarizes the experience in hyperbaric psychophysiological training of a group of 29 paratroopers for descending from 10 000 m in the Far North. Paratroopers with normal endurance of moderate and mean hypoxia were "ascended" to 5,000-6,000 and 10,000 meters. "Ascent" to 10,000 m with the use of oxygen and protective equipment was performed with good tolerance.
